Technical Specifications

Side-by-side comparison of Pentium 987 and Core 2 Duo SU7300

Intel

Pentium 987

The Pentium 987 is manufactured by Intel. It was released in 1 February 2013 (12 years ago). It is based on the Sandy Bridge (2011−2013) architecture. It features 2 cores and 2 threads. Base frequency is 1.5 GHz, with boost up to 1.5 GHz. L3 cache: 2 MB (total). L2 cache: 256K (per core). Built on 32 nm process technology. Socket: BGA1023. Thermal design power (TDP): 17 Watt. Memory support: DDR3. Passmark benchmark score: 1,487 points. Launch price was $134.

Intel

Core 2 Duo SU7300

The Core 2 Duo SU7300 is manufactured by Intel. It was released in 2008-01-01. It is based on the Penryn (2008−2011) architecture. It features 2 cores and 2 threads. Base frequency is 1.3 GHz, with boost up to 1.3 GHz. L3 cache: 3 MB Intel® Smart Cache. L2 cache: 3 MB. Built on 45 nm process technology. Socket: BGA956. Thermal design power (TDP): 10 Watt. Passmark benchmark score: 1,496 points. Launch price was $249.

Processing Power

Both the Pentium 987 and Core 2 Duo SU7300 share an identical 2-core/2-thread configuration. Boost clocks reach 1.5 GHz on the Pentium 987 versus 1.3 GHz on the Core 2 Duo SU7300 — a 14.3% clock advantage for the Pentium 987 (base: 1.5 GHz vs 1.3 GHz). The Pentium 987 uses the Sandy Bridge (2011−2013) architecture (32 nm), while the Core 2 Duo SU7300 uses Penryn (2008−2011) (45 nm). In PassMark, the Pentium 987 scores 1,487 against the Core 2 Duo SU7300's 1,496 — a 0.6% lead for the Core 2 Duo SU7300. L3 cache: 2 MB (total) on the Pentium 987 vs 3 MB Intel® Smart Cache on the Core 2 Duo SU7300.
